Why Is $60,490 a Critical Support Level?
The $60,490 mark has become a focal point due to its historical significance in the price trajectory of Bitcoin. When examining previous market trends, this price level has often acted as a crucial pivot point. A robust defense of this level could signal bullish sentiment among investors, while a drop below might trigger a wave of selling.
What Could Happen If Bitcoin Falls Below This Level?
If Bitcoin were to breach the $60,490 level, analysts suggest that it could lead to significant downward pressure. This might not only affect retail investors but could also shake institutional confidence. A fall could trigger stop-loss orders and ignite further sell-offs, sending Bitcoin prices plummeting.
